Triple Chocolate Cake

Ingredients
  

For the Cake Layers
  • 2 cups all-purpose flour
  • ¾ cup unsweetened cocoa powder Dutch-process cocoa for milder taste
  • teaspoons baking powder
  • teaspoons baking soda
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• 1 cup granulated sugar Splenda can be a substitute
  • ½ cup brown sugar light or dark
  • 3 large eggs Flax eggs or applesauce can substitute
  • 1 cup buttermilk Substitutes: yogurt or milk with vinegar
  • ½ cup vegetable oil Can use melted butter
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ract Pure extract is best
  • 1 cup hot coffee Hot water can be a substitute
  • 8 ounces semi-sweet or dark chocolate Milk chocolate can be used
For the Frosting
  • 1 cup unsalted butter Margarine is a dairy-free alternative
  • 4 cups powdered sugar
  • ½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• 4 ounces melted chocolate
  • ½ cup heavy cream Half-and-half can be a substitute
  • mini chocolate chips or chocolate shavings For decoration

Equipment

  • 9-inch round cake pans
  • Mixing bowls
  • Whisk
  • Spatula
  • Wire rack

Method
 

Prepping the Cake
  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ease and line two 9-inch round cake pans.
  2. In a bowl, whisk together flour, cocoa powder, baking powder, baking soda, and salt.
  3. In another bowl, whisk eggs, buttermilk, vegetable oil, and vanilla until smooth.
  4. Combine the wet and dry ingredients, then add melted chocolate and hot coffee, stirring until smooth.
  5. Divide batter into the prepared pans and bake for 30-35 minutes.
  6. Let cakes cool in pans for 10 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ack to cool completely.
  7. To make the frosting, beat butter until creamy, gradually add powdered sugar and cocoa, then add melted chocolate and cream.
  8. Spread frosting between the cooled cake layers, then frost the top and sides of the entire cake.
  9. Decorate with mini chocolate chips or shavings before serving.

Notes

Ensure ingredients are at room temperature for best results. Store leftovers covered at room temperature for up to 1 day or refrigerate up to 5 days.
